There is a lot here with varying degrees of helpfulness. I’ll add one thing. Many have commented essentially “build stuff”, and that is solid truth. That’s how you get better. But just like the whole perfect practice makes perfect, there is one fundamental detail that must be included. Build systems that you understand deeply. Not the code; that you are learning. But it is best to build things where you understand the outcome behavior of the system.
For example, if you don’t really understand what graphics rasterization is, building a raster program, even with a good guide, isn’t going to help as much as you might think. Though it will help you understand graphics, so go nuts. But if you really understand how baseball stats are calculated, do something with that. It will be much more gratifying and the code will be the part you’re learning, not the system it is implementing.
